**Lost Badge — Reception Procedure**

Staff member reports lost badge: verify identity against the Fenwright staff register. Deactivate old badge immediately in the Gatemark console. Issue a temporary pass, valid 24 hours, logged in the day sheet. Notify Security Office before end of shift. No exceptions, no verbal vouching. Escort holder to their floor on first entry. If the Gatemark console is locked when you reach it, sign in with the reception code below.

badge for tajeg-kagap: bdg-EWZTJN-83588199

Subject: Key rotation — Tilehound prefetcher

Hi — quick note for your review: we rotated the credential the Tilehound map-tile prefetcher uses to pull from the Cartobase internal API. Old key is revoked as of this morning, no overlap window needed since prefetch runs are idempotent. New key for your records is below.

API key for bageg-kajef: vxb2-ss

Handover for the Pinflow address autocomplete widget. Plugin authors: hook into the suggestion pipeline via onCandidates only; do not patch the debounce layer. Geocoder fallbacks rotate weekly. Known issue: unit suffixes drop on fast typing, fix pending. Test fixtures live in the sandbox tenant. To restore the sandbox signing identity after a reset, you need the recovery passphrase. It follows below.

vault phrase of tajef-faduf = casox-ralius-julir